旋转冲压发动机冲压转子振动模态分析

Analysis of the vibration modal of a ram-compressed rotor of rotating ramjet

  • 摘要: 简要介绍旋转冲压发动机冲压转子设计的工作原理及安装结构,以ANSYS有限元分析软件为平台,建立发动机冲压转子的有限元模型,并对转子结构进行模态分析,获得转子的前十阶模态固有频率、振型.对刚性支承和弹性支承情况下转子模态进行了对比分析,分析结果表明,拟定的工作转速均有效地避开了一阶临界转速.同时,分析结果为下一步进行详细的旋转冲压发动机分析打下基础.

     

    Abstract: The finite element model of ram-compressed rotor is established with the finite element analysis software ANSYS.The rotor structure is analyzed,and the first ten oscillating frequency and oscillating modal are obtained.The rigidity support is compared with elasticity support.The result shows that the drafted working speed effectively avoids the first critical speed.The results can provide a good foundation for further dynamic research of the structure of rotating ramjet.
